Summary

Sandy and Kristy, tipsy in a hotel after a Journey concert, riff on how romantic old music was before diving into Afroman’s legal saga: a sketchy tip led Adams County deputies to raid and trash his home for alleged trafficking and a “basement” (his house doesn’t even have one), confiscate cash from a suit pocket, and return it short. Afroman responded by using his security footage to make mocking songs—especially “Lemon Pound Cake”—sparking a civil case they say raised major free-speech issues, with a judge they view as biased despite a jury ruling in his favor. They then discuss the Duggars/IBLP as a cult-like system that protects abuse, including past molestation and child porn convictions, new allegations involving a 9-year-old, and an arrest tied to locks on kids’ doors, while debating how religion and church culture enable harm.
